The Snubs and the Left-Outs

Not everyone made the cut, and some notable teams were left out. San Diego State, Indiana, Oklahoma, and Auburn all missed the tournament. The snub of Auburn, with their impressive strength of schedule, drew criticism. Their former coach, Bruce Pearl, voiced his opinion, highlighting the potential impact of schedule strength on a team's fate. Conference Representation: A Tale of Expansion

The Southeastern Conference leads the way with 10 teams, followed by the Big Ten with nine. This reflects the era of conference expansion and NIL compensation, which has drawn top players to the biggest spenders. The Committee's Decisions: Confusing and Controversial

The committee's decisions have sparked confusion and debate. Miami (Ohio) was not the last at-large team in the bracket, yet their ranking suggests otherwise. The committee's focus on injuries and player availability also raises questions. North Carolina's seeding, impacted by the loss of Caleb Wilson, and Texas Tech's No. 5 seeding due to JT Toppin's injury, showcase the influence of these factors. However, the placement of Houston in their hometown region, potentially setting up a rematch with Florida, seems to contradict the NCAA's seeding principles. Conference Finals: Impact and Influence

The committee's consideration of conference finals is another intriguing aspect. Michigan's drop in seeding was influenced by their loss to Purdue in the Big Ten final. However, the Big East final seemed to have less impact. St. John's impressive win over UConn didn't result in a significant seeding change. This inconsistency raises questions about the committee's evaluation process and the weight given to different conferences.
